Poddin' My Noggin is a podcast hosted by C.K. Simms—an author, blogger, business consultant, and champion of resilience. Through heartfelt conversations and insightful discussions, this show dives deep into the stories of remarkable individuals who have faced adversity and come out the other side, defining their own version of success. From exploring mental health and leadership to addressing social issues and creative pursuits, C.K. celebrates the human spirit’s incredible ability to adapt, heal, and thrive.C.K.     Summary

    In this powerful episode of Poddin’ My Noggin, Dr. Liz DeBetta opens up about her journey as an adoptee and the lifelong emotional impact of navigating identity, belonging, and healing. She discusses how poetry, theater, and education helped her process her feelings and led to the development of her healing framework, Migrating Toward Wholeness. Through expressive writing and storytelling, Dr. Liz empowers others to reclaim their narratives, fostering connection, self-compassion, and deeper emotional understanding. Her solo show Un-M-Othered gives voice to the often-unspoken complexities of adoption and the transformative power of self-expression

    Summary:

    In this inspiring episode of Poddin' My Noggin, host C.K. Simms sits down with Hersh Rephun, a comedian turned branding expert, to unpack a life shaped by creativity, courage, and authenticity. Hersh shares reflections from his early days in New York, his career evolution in Los Angeles, and how the pandemic pushed him to realign with his true purpose. They explore the concept of "Yes Brands," drawn from improv comedy, and the lessons from his book Selling Truth, which encourages people to embrace self-acceptance and lead with authenticity in business and life. Through stories of personal transformation, professional pivots, and the pursuit of passion, this conversation is a masterclass in choosing kindness, truth, and gratitude as guiding forces.

    Summary

    In this thought-provoking episode of Poddin’ My Noggin, Dr. Bruce Chalmer delves into the emotional terrain of betrayal, forgiveness, and faith. With an unconventional path to becoming a therapist, Dr. Chalmer shares insights into why couples therapy often creates deeper transformation than individual therapy alone. He explores the internal nature of forgiveness—how it involves not just letting go of resentment toward others, but also forgiving oneself and even God. Faith, curiosity, and self-reflection emerge as core tools for navigating difficult relationships and understanding the human condition. This conversation offers powerful tools for healing, growth, and reclaiming agency in the face of emotional pain.
